Score 89-91/100 · Jeannie Cho Lee MW

The deep ruby 2010 Senejac has classy aromas of cedar, blackberries, cherries and plums, with vibrant acidity and fruit profile on the palate and great length. Alfred Tesseron of Pontet Canet has run this property since 2008, and the result in 2010 is a stunning wine of amazing elegance and grace for its price level. asianpalate.com

Score 89-90/100 · James Suckling

Lots of fresh herb and currant character on the nose and palate. Full body. Soft tannins. Best than 2009. jamessuckling.com

Score 16/20 · Decanter

Deep, compact yet complex flavours, a very elegant southern Haut-Médoc with a good future. Drink 2014-22.

Score 89-92/100 · Wine Spectator

Still compact, with a very briary, juicy core of plum, dark currant and braised fig, followed by a roasted tobacco edge on the finish. Offers lively acidity. Should unwind nicely. James Molesworth, winespectator.com
